Architectural Designer - posted February 2023
There is a lot to like here. Central Massachusetts is seeing significant investment and revitalization, and LPA|A is playing a key role. A nationally recognized architectural firm based in Worcester for over 50 years, LPA|A offers the opportunity to be part of a talented professional team working on projects that positively impact our communities. We are seeking a creative, collaborative person to join our team.
To give you an idea of the kinds of projects you might contribute to: Worcester’s Doherty Memorial High School, higher education clients Worcester State University, Quinsigamond Community College, and UMass Amherst. Other clients include Veterans Inc. and the town of Clinton.
Contributing to our community, holding high standards for design, sustainable design principles, and excellent working and client relationships are core values for our firm, and we seek someone who also embraces those values.
- Architectural Designer qualifications:
- Bachelor or Master of Architecture degree (desirable)
- Architectural registration or path to licensure (AXP and/or ARE)
- 3 – 5 years min. experience in an architectural office
- Design skills highly desirable
- Strong communication (visual and verbal) and organizational skills
- Ability to work collaboratively within a team environment
- Experience in Contract Document production and preparing presentation graphics
- Familiarity with MA public bid laws helpful
- Sustainable design strategy experience including LEED and/or CHPS experience is beneficial
- Familiarity with Contract Admin processes (submittals, RFIs, ASIs, and punch list)
- Proficiency with Revit in a professional setting, experience in 3D modeling and rendering, knowledge of AutoCAD, Sketch-up, Adobe Creative Suite and Microsoft Office
While we have full remote work capabilities, we encourage in-office working to the greatest extent possible as it best supports our collaborative approach to projects.
We value and encourage vibrant personal as well as professional lives. We offer competitive salaries and benefits including: Medical/Vision/Disability Insurance; 401k; generous paid time off, professional development, free parking. Architect needed for Health Center Renovations
Community Health Programs (CHP) has issued a Request for Proposal (RFP) for comprehensive professional architectural and engineering (A/E) consultant services for proposed renovations to the Adams Dental Practice. Proposals are due on or before Tuesday, November 30, 2021 at 4:30 PM Eastern Time. The RFP is available at www.chpberkshires.org/rfp and by request to kpelto@chpberkshires.org. A site visit for prospective offerors will be held on Friday, November 12, 2021 at 10:00 a.m. ET at 19 Depot Street, Adams, Massachusetts. CHP reserves the right to reject any or all proposals, and to accept a proposal is determined to be most advantageous to CHP, with price and other factors considered. The project is supported by the Health Resources and Services Administration (HRSA) of the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) as part of an award totaling $844,113 (Adams component totaling $525,228.18 with A/E budget of $61,673) with 5% percentage financed with non-governmental sources.
